Lucilla Girl
Origin(s)
Pronunciationloo-SIL-uh / luːˈsɪləLatin; Italian
Meaning
Latin: light; Italian: little light
Historical & Cultural Background
Lucilla is derived from the Latin name 'Lucius,' which means 'light.' It has been used in various cultures, particularly in Italy. The name gained popularity in the Roman Empire and has been associated with several historical figures. In modern times, it remains a charming and less common choice for girls.
Trend Summary
Lucilla has remained relatively uncommon in the U.S., with occasional spikes in usage.
